Founded in 1953 by Prince Rainier III and chaired since 1984 by H.S.H. Prince Albert II of Monaco, the Yacht Club de Monaco  is at the heart of the international yachting community. It plays a key role in promoting sustainable yachting and technological innovation through various prestigious initiatives and events.

Organized by the Yacht Club de Monaco, the Monaco Classic Week showcases the vitality of Monaco’s maritime heritage and the Principality’s attachment to the values it embodies:
  • Preserve the maritime heritage represented by these often century-old boats, the last witnesses of yesteryear’s leisure boating, which have survived through the centuries thanks to the passion of their owners.
  • Preserve artisanal know-how, with the involvement of numerous trades, which tend to disappear
  • Rediscover the joys of traditional navigation, on the occasion of nautical events inspired by those of the last century
  • Share this passion with the general public through free access to the docks and the Exhibitor Village
  • Bringing the owners and crews together on land during moments of conviviality in the pure tradition of Monegasque savoir-vivre and its “Art of Living the Sea,” so dear to the Y.C.M.

Monaco Classic Week is a must for classic yachting enthusiasts. This biennial event brings together an impressive fleet of classic yachts, motor yachts and vintage sailing boats, putting on a dazzling show in Monaco’s Port Hercule.

 Spectacular races and regattas showcasing the beauty and skill of classic yachts.

Exhibitions of historic boats and demonstrations of maritime craftsmanship.

Discussions and lectures on the history of yachting, restoration techniques and sustainability initiatives.

Evenings and cocktails to forge links within the yachting community.
